I found my Haitian restaurant in Northern Queens at Iliana's Bar Lounge. This place is a rare gem in the midst of a sea of Spanish restaurants. In Northern Queens, you'll find a bunch of great Spanish restaurants, but if you're looking for new flavors, a different vibe bringing the culinary arts of Haiti & the Caribbean, check out Illiana's.
FYI if you are familiar with College Point Queens, than you know parking is a nightmare. There was a dedicated parking lot two or three blocks away from restaurant.
Let's talk about the food 😋. For my first visit, I had to test out the griot (marinated, braised pork shoulder, and fried served with pikliz (a spicy pickled slaw) it didn't disappoint. My daughter and I went to town. We both pointed out how tender the cut was 🤤. Truly everything was a beautiful mashup. We ate everything.
The bar had a deep selection of liquors available Although I didn't get to drink that day 😕 I will be back.
The music was a vibe as I waited for my food to come. My server was Mary, who told me about the live DJ who comes Saturday and Sunday. I'll definitely be back for that experience.

I have eaten at Iliana’s 2 months ago for my mother’s birthday and I was pleasantly surprised then. As someone who is from northeast Queens, a Haitian restaurant doesn’t really happen in these parts. I was really satisfied with the food we ordered. Everything was well seasoned & cooked to perfection. I had the lambi with djon djon. The other dishes at our table were snapper in sauce and the mac and cheese. We also started off with some akra. Again, everything was delicious. Fast forward to Thanksgiving and I decide to go with their catering menu. I was a little nervous as I was hosting 20+ people, hoping they would live up to the standards I received two months ago - AND THEY DID. Everyone raved about the food! Not to mention, when I picked up the food; it was ready, packed neatly in boxes so it would fit nicely in my trunk. Mary; the owner & her husband Ricky; the chef, are the complete package. They have great customer service. The food and not to forget their cocktails, are off the chain! I also want to say that their desserts are also the bomb.com - DON’T SLEEP ON THAT RUM CAKE… Tastes like fluffy Barbancourt and coconut! Just lovely… super grateful for their amazing service.

1st time going. My friend saw the advertisement on IG. What a great surprise to get real haitian for that was so we'll seasoned in College Point! Every thing was absolutely delicious!
The goat taso was top tier. I took an extra plate home. I had the stew chicken seen in the photo. So good! For appetizers we had the yropical shred and the boulette - really as delicious and seasoned as something my mom would make.
I had the hibiscus run punch and Loretta, our waitress, gave me a small sample of the voodoo punch. Maaaannn... all I can say is fresh fruit juices made both so refreshing and tasty.
I'll be back much sooner than later to try out the other dishes!
